August 5th 2023For many long-range shooters, reading the wind can be the most difficult part of the job. Wind directions and speeds can change quickly, mirage can be deceptive, and terrain features may have unpredictable effects. You need to spend time on the range and receive expert mentoring in order to become a proficient wind reader. Frank Galli, the founder of Sniper’s Hide, has a comprehensive digital resource for tactical shooters: Wind Reading Basics. Wind Reading Basics contains charts, instructions for using ballistic calculators and even embedded videos.
